Frequently asked questions about Rio Vista Middle
How many students attend Rio Vista Middle?
Rio Vista Middle has 851 students enrolled. It is a middle school in Fresno, CA. CCD year-over-year: 804 (2022-23) → 801 (2023-24), nearly flat (-3).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Rio Vista Middle?
The student-teacher ratio at Rio Vista Middle is 23.6:1, which is 10% higher than the California average of 21.5:1 and 50%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Rio Vista Middle?
55.1% of students at Rio Vista Middle are eligible for free lunch, compared to the California average of 55.5%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Rio Vista Middle?
The largest demographic group at Rio Vista Middle is Hispanic or Latino at 55.0% of enrollment, in Fresno, CA.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 63.2/100.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Rio Vista Middle?
Rio Vista Middle has a Resource Investment Index of 32/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ism.
